I needed to render the trees as a test too, so I covered up most of the ground............. :P  It's a fractal terrain not heightfield so it's a little harder to know a certain size unless I use a SSS. Like I said............testing. If I can get the 4k sample to work halfway decent, I may see about some 8k textures.  ;)


Kadri............it may seem expensive at first, but Speedtree is probably one of the best software purchases that I have ever made. With a few clicks you can have a forest full of trees..............and their "low res" versions can just about be "Hero" trees. And they are very lightweight as far as polys. Not so with HD trees, they tend to be somewhat "fat".  ;)
